Last night you could find (some of) us at Webster Hall, getting into FADER fave Miho Hatori and later, the Brazilian Girls' electronics, detached vocals and big beat-esque drums—which reminded us of fifth grade (in a good way!) Unlike most of the homogenous all-indie/all-frat/all B&T nights at the Web, the BGs pulled in one of the motleyest crews we’ve seen in a minute: Ibiza wastoids, yuppies and rugrats, indie heroes. Also—and this may have been the gin—a couple of glow sticks? Whatever, regardless, the good vibes were in effect: Cloaked in a gold sequined dress, singer Sabina Sciubba was all, “There’s a whole world of people full of love!” We weren’t trying to do a trust fall with the dude in the mesh tank standing next to us or anything, but we still got warm fuzzies from all the lounge-jazz classy charisma in the air.
